Transaction 7768fba9801357683cee4e4ff4dae2e53c96a722b12eb5814007c427e5e4c5b4
1 Input
1 Output
-
7768fba9801357683cee4e4ff4dae2e53c96a722b12eb5814007c427e5e4c5b4:0
- value
- 1531482
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 491061cb2b35c106b8286d93ce0383e9c85dc84b OP_EQUAL
- address
- 38MLsnitbGdy7jNDBqC8bZBj5pv83PhXUX